The Air Suction No-Till Seeder represents a significant advancement in agricultural technology, designed to address the challenges of traditional seed drilling methods. Developed by Zinan Technology Co., Ltd., this innovative equipment leverages air suction principles to ensure precise and uniform seed placement, minimizing soil disturbance while maximizing crop performance.
The seeder's high-strength parallel four-link copying mechanism ensures exceptional terrain adaptability. Equipped with independent left and right depth-limiting wheels, it automatically adjusts to ground variations, maintaining consistent sowing depth. This feature is critical for achieving uniform germination and optimal plant spacing, as highlighted by agricultural engineers at the National Institute of Standards and Technology (NIST) in their research on precision farming technologies.
Utilizing an imported high-strength double-disc trencher, the seeder creates stable and deep furrows, even in challenging conditions like hard soil or stubble. This design, as noted in NIST's Journal of Agricultural Engineering, "demonstrates superior reliability in soil penetration, reducing energy consumption by up to 20% compared to conventional models."
The multi-angle adjustable V-shaped rubber wheels work in tandem with the trenching mechanism to suppress and cover soil post-sowing. This dual-action approach ensures optimal seed-soil contact, enhancing water absorption and germination rates. According to a 2023 study by the NIST Agricultural Division, such systems can improve moisture retention by 15-25% in arid regions.
As the first double-trenching device in China, this seeder excels in diverse soil types and crop requirements. Its modular design allows for easy configuration changes, making it suitable for crops like corn, soybeans, and sorghum. | Specification | Details |
|---|---|
| Model | Air Suction No-Till Seeder |
| Seed Discharge Mechanism | High-strength die-cast aluminum air-suction device with stainless steel seed tray |
| Depth Adjustment | Independent left/right depth-limiting wheels with terrain adaptability |
| Trenching System | Imported double-disc trencher (trenching width: 15-25 cm, depth: 5-10 cm) |
| Soil Coverage | Multi-angle V-shaped rubber wheels (adjustable 30-60°) |
| Adaptability | Works in hard soil, stubble, and various crop conditions |
| Monitoring System | Row-specific seed discharge detection with real-time feedback |
